Antimicrobial Packaging Market Insights

According to a report from Zion Market Research, the global Antimicrobial Packaging Market was valued at USD 12.96 Billion in 2023 and is projected to hit USD 26.46 Billion by 2032, with a compound annual growth rate (CAGR) of 7.4% during the forecast period 2024-2032. The antimicrobial packaging of the food products discharges certain antimicrobial active agents into the food products which help inhibit microorganism growth and increase the lifespan of the product. The active agents released help maintain the quality of the packaged product. It also helps in reducing the use of preservatives and additives in packaged products. Antimicrobial packaging has applications in the healthcare, personal care, foods and beverages, agricultural, and dairy sectors. The application of antimicrobial active packaging is widely used in the healthcare sector.

Global Antimicrobial Packaging Market: Growth Factors

The factors such as growing awareness related to health issues, increasing food wastage, high product consumption rate of the short shelf-life products, and rising infection or diseases throughout the globe drive the demand for antimicrobial packaging products in the global market. The growth of a number of industries such as agriculture, healthcare, consumer goods, foods and beverages, personal care, dairy product, and transportation in the developing and developed regions fuels the global antimicrobial packaging market growth.

Global Antimicrobial Packaging MarketRequest Free Sample

Antimicrobial packaging is a must in the food industry due to the growing consumer demand for packaged products that are fresh, free of preservatives, and least processed. The packaging is important to increase the life of the product which in turn boosts the antimicrobial packaging market. The demand for a natural source for antimicrobial agent production rather than the synthetic microbial source is restraining the antimicrobial packaging market growth.

Global Antimicrobial Packaging Market: Regional Analysis

Antimicrobial packaging products are broadly utilized across various regions around the globe. Asia Pacific region rules the global antimicrobial packaging market due to the growing population, and increasing demand for packaged products, and it is considered to be a manufacturing hub that helps companies develop products at low cost. The market in the Asia-Pacific region is witnessing growth due to the increasing healthcare, and food and beverages industry in the region. Europe is the region expected to fuel the antimicrobial packaging market due to the increasing demand for packaged and fresh products in those regions.

Designed to stop the spread of microorganisms—including bacteria, mould, and fungus—on or inside the box, antimicrobial packaging is a type of active packaging meant to improve the shelf life of goods, especially food and drugs. Antimicrobial compounds incorporated into or coated onto the packaging material—which could contain elements like silver ions, organic acids, essential oils, and enzymes—achieve this.

Driven by worries about foodborne diseases and hygiene requirements, growing consumer knowledge of food safety is making antimicrobial solutions in packaging more appealing.
